    To be fair people were going to be disappointed either way. If they didn't take things in a new direction and just did another Micheal comes home hack and slash, then it'd be no different than the first two movies. Why bother if they're going to make the exact same thing?

    Unfortunately that new direction wasn't ideal and didn't live up to the grand finale fans were expecting. Michael only had two or three kills in total while Cory took the spotlight, but I was hoping at least they'd try to make it the biggest body count of any Halloween movie.

    To be fair most of the Halloween series is pretty bad even by slasher movie standards.

    The original is a timeless classic but the sequels are kinda piss poor. I like H20 for its depiction of Laurie Strode as a high functioning alcoholic in hiding that eventually faces up to and takes down her fears.

    I’m just hoping it’s better than Halloween kills. Halloween 2018 wasn’t bad just wish the characters were more likeable so you gave a damn if they died or not. It made me happy to see some of them get knocked off in Halloween kills, the rest of that film is just terrible though.

    Always happy to see another Michael Myers film, even a bad one, but my expectations are low at the moment.
